Understanding the Price and Manufacturers of PPR Pipe (40mm)
PPR pipes, or Polypropylene Random Copolymer pipes, are widely regarded for their durability, chemical resistance, and reliability in various plumbing applications. Among the various sizes available, the 40mm PPR pipe is popular for both residential and commercial use. With the increasing demand for PPR pipes, understanding the pricing and manufacturers is crucial for builders, contractors, and homeowners alike.
What is PPR Pipe?
PPR pipes are made from polypropylene, a thermoplastic polymer that offers excellent resistance to heat and chemical exposure. They are typically used in hot and cold water plumbing systems, industrial applications, and for transporting chemicals. One of the standout features of PPR pipes is their ability to withstand high temperatures, making them ideal for transporting hot water, something that many alternative materials struggle with.
Pricing Factors
The price of PPR pipes can vary based on several factors
1. Quality and Standards Pipes manufactured under stringent industry standards typically command higher prices. Certifications from bodies like ISO or ASTM can assure customers of the pipe's quality.
2. Manufacturer Reputation Established manufacturers with a track record of reliability often charge more. Their reputation for quality assurance, customer support, and service can justify a higher cost.
3. Raw Material Costs The price of polypropylene resin, the primary raw material used in PPR pipes, fluctuates regularly due to market demand and economic conditions. These fluctuations can affect the price of finished products.
4. Market Dynamics Geographic location and regional demand can influence pricing. For instance, in areas with a high demand for plumbing supplies, prices might be elevated.
5. Length and Thickness The 40mm pipe size will have various lengths and wall thicknesses that affect the price. Thicker walls typically provide greater durability but also result in higher costs.
As of the latest market trends, the average price range for a 40mm PPR pipe can be approximately $1.50 to $5.00 per meter, depending on the aforementioned factors.
Key Manufacturers of PPR Pipe
Several manufacturers are recognized as leaders in the PPR pipe market. Here are a few notable ones
1. PPR Pipe International This company has made its name through innovation and adherence to international standards. They offer a wide range of PPR pipes, fittings, and related products.
2. SIMONA AG Known for high-quality plastic products, SIMONA AG produces PPR pipes suitable for various applications. Their commitment to environmental standards and product longevity has garnered them a solid reputation.
3. Fujian Xtian Industrial Based in China, Fujian Xtian specializes in manufacturing plumbing solutions, including PPR pipes. Their focus on quality control and competitive pricing has made them a preferred supplier in several markets.
4. Kuzeyboru A reliable brand from Turkey, Kuzeyboru manufactures PPR pipes that comply with various international standards. They are well-known for their range of sizes and fittings.
5. Aquatherm This German manufacturer is a pioneer in the field of PPR pipes. Their products are designed for diverse environments, from residential to industrial applications.
